LOS ANGELES, Calif. --
Tracy Morgan is not known for holding back – and the “30 Rock” star lets loose on two of his former fellow “Saturday Night Live” cast members, Chris Kattan and Cheri Oteri, in his upcoming book, “I Am the New Black.”
“I can remember being on ‘Saturday Night Live’ and being…feeling like I was on the bottom of the totem pole,” Tracy said in an audio clip posted on Gawker’s Defamer. “I could remember when people like Chris Kattan and Cheri Oteri would probably look down upon me. I could remember those two, especially those two, people treating me like I was the invisible guy. Now look where they at. Cheri Oteri, she can’t even get arrested. Where’s Chris Kattan now?”
Tracy went on to criticize the current state of Chris and Cheri’s careers.
“They’re never gonna host ‘Saturday Night Live.’ And that’s not even mean, but that’s what happened to me over there. They never treated me well,” he continued in the audio clip.
But Tracy’s “SNL” days weren’t only filled with alleged haters.
“There were people that treated me beautifully, like Will Ferrell and Colin Quinn and Molly Shannon. I love them,” Tracy said. “But Cheri Oteri and Chris Kattan, I never cared for them either. F*** ‘em.”
Tracy’s “I Am the New Black” hits bookstores shelves on October 20 and “30 Rock” returns to NBC on Thursday.
